Mary A. Brehm nee Schaefer
Mary A. Brehm, 90, of Appleton, passed away on Thursday, January 10, 2013 at Brewster Village. Mary was born on December 3, 1922 to Charles and Christina (Messmer) Schaefer in Appleton. On December 31, 1942 she was united in marriage to Joseph T. Brehm at St. Joseph Catholic Church and together they owned and operated the Antigo Dairy Queen. Mary was well-known and respected for her artistic accomplishments. Her talent to create intricate hand and needle work was well known. Many of Mary's accomplishments are exhibited around the country. She was a loving wife and mother, devoted to her family and touched many lives. Mary was a member of St. Joseph Catholic Church and the American Legion Auxiliary.
